What Was Decided About Germany At The Potsdam Conference?

What Was Decided About Germany At The Potsdam Conference? The Big Three worked out many of the details of the postwar order in the Potsdam Agreement, signed on August 1. They confirmed plans to disarm and demilitarize Germany, which would be divided into four Allied occupation zones controlled by the United States, Great Britain, France

Which Of The Following Are The Basic Elements Of Decision-making According To Simon?

Which Of The Following Are The Basic Elements Of Decision-making According To Simon? Simon (1977) said that such a systematic process involves three major phases: intelligence, design, and choice.
